Dutch Publisher Soedesco Rebrands And Are Working On Next-Gen Games

Soedesco is a game publisher and developer based in the Netherlands. With the next-gen consoles coming, the publisher has now unveiled a brand refresh- new logo, new website and a new tagline: “It’s in your hands”.

“We have grown and evolved a lot over the last few years and we felt it’s time for a change,” the press statement reads. “From the core of our internal values to the external message we want to convey towards our community, the new branding reflects what we stand for.

“Whether in real-life situations or in the virtual world; ‘it’s in your
hands’.”

The new slogan is a cheeky nod of having control (or a controller) in your hands. Though for us in Malaysia, the slogan might have reminded you of the similar one used for a certain telco company in the ’00s.

In addition, Soedesco has also announced that they are already committing in making games for next-gen consoles, the PS5 and Xbox Series X.

Soedesco has quite the portfolio of indie games covering a wide variety of genres. Truck sims (Truck Driver), arcade racers (Xenon Racer), puzzlers (Tricky Towers), platformers (Owlboy) and roguelikes (Tower Of Guns), to name a few. Expect to see more indie games, including games from Soedesco’s own internal studios, coming soon.

Soedesco’s website will be updated to reflect the new branding, for now only the landing page is available.
